ABSTRACT
Solitary fibrous tumor is a very rare neoplasm affecting the head and neck. We present a case located in the orbit in which clinical, pathological and surgical features are reviewed.

ABSTRACT
The authors report good results obtained by ligature of the intestinal lymphatics (Servelle's operation) performed in 15 patients with arteriosclerosis and followed up 1,2 and 3 years after the operation. The indications for the operation in the surgical treatment of arteriosclerosis are discussed.
